Gruftistats is a program which reads your IRC logs and turns them into
a web page. This has a mixture of statistics (like who talked most),
and amusing facts (like who got kicked most).
It supports a variety of log formats already, and can be extended to
support other log formats by writing a spec file describing the
format.
Evangeline is an Internet Relay Chat (IRC) Bot based on Eggdrop.
Its done for IRCnet network and most changes are done to make the bot
best there. Bot might not work correctly on other networks (known problems
with kicking on Quakenet).
Evangeline can be simply extended with modules (Eggdrop's modules with
some modifications) and Tcl scripts of course.
gseen.mod
gseen works similar to countless seen scripts. It logs for each user
when he or she was last seen in the channel and makes this information
publically available. It takes switching nick names into consideration
and supports wildcards in search-requests.
The advantage of gseen in contrast to most other seen scripts is it's speed.
gseen can handle databases of several thousand nicks without a lag in seen
requests. It also supports several languages.
HybServ was specifically designed to run with hybrid ircd, although it
*should* work with CSr as well. These services (more or less same code)
are currently used by EFNet / DalNet / ICQ / WFNet / HybNet /
EFNow / Openprojects Network.
This is a package of Infobot, by Kevin Lenzo
The infobot connects to an Internet Relay Chat (IRC) server, joins
some channels (maybe), and begins accumulating factoids. To run one,
download the source, uncompress it, untar it, edit the config files,
and it up.
The default install dir is /usr/local/share/infobot-0.xx.x since it
doesn't really belong in the Perl tree, by default. If you want
it installed elsewhere,use the -p option to change the PREFIX.

Keitairc is an simple IRC client that have a web interface designed for
not-so-rich web client such as mobilephone. There are several features
for mobilephone access:
- Quick: web accesskeys.
- Link: Convert PSID and URL strings to a link.
- Security: password or "phone ID" authentication.
- Convenient: cookie authentication and session management.
